  • There’s no way you can keep the same link if the image has been uploaded to your blog.* When you re-upload an image with the same name, a number will be appended to the name, to distinguish the file from the previous one (in order to avoid accidental overwriting or mixups). For example, nicepic.jpg re-uploaded will become nicepic1.jpg, next time you uplado it it will become nicepic2.jpg etc. This won’t happen only if you don’t upload the new version the same month you uploaded the previous one, but then the date in the URL will be different, so again you cannot have the same link.

    * It may be possible if you upload and replace images in third-party free file hosting sites.
